Every country composes its own rulebook for work. Labor laws, tax regulations, and employment agreement vary significantly across borders. Missing a requirement can activate serious charges, legal disputes, or unforeseen tax costs. Some nations mandate particular termination procedures, minimum notification periods, or necessary advantages that vary completely from your home country's standards.

Your group in Brazil may expect payment on the 5th, while your UK employees are utilized to monthly payments on the last working day. Include currency conversion costs, and you're taking a look at dissatisfied employees and installing administrative costs.
Each country has special tax withholding requirements, social security contributions, and necessary reporting deadlines. Multi-currency payroll software assists, however technology alone isn't enough. You require local know-how to interpret policies and manage exceptions. Your Slack message might seem perfectly clear to you. To someone in another nation, it might mean something entirely various. Culture and language barriers produce misconceptions that affect everything from day-to-day partnership to significant choices. Communication designs vary; some cultures value direct feedback, while others prefer subtle, indirect methods. Mindsets toward hierarchy, deadlines, and work-life balance differ significantly throughout areas.
Even groups working in English face problems when it's not everybody's first language. Nuance gets lost. Conferences take longer. Paperwork needs additional review.
